On 7 Jun 2005, at 01:13, Arun Sharma wrote:
 
- Handle the case where the VMX domains get events from ports other 
than 
  IOPACKET_PORT (because of paravirtualized drivers)
- Use clear_bit() to operate on evtchn_upcall_pending
